Nice wheel...very similar to the BMW Style 214 wheel used on the e70 & e71.

Anyone interested might also want to inquire about the hub size...since they seem to be an e70/e71 knock-off wheel...the wheel hub/center bore may be 74.1mm instead of the 72.56mm required for the e53.

But if they do have a 74.1mm hub...you can remedy the difference with hub-centric rings which are a lot less expensive than wheel adapters or spacers.
